Airlines pushing July–Oct demand
IndiGo launched a limited ‘Summer Getaway’ sale with up to 10% off using code SUMR10, and the promo runs only until April 17 for travel between July 1 and October 9; the airline also announced a new Patna–Pune direct service starting May 1. ( )
IndiGo is trying to lock in travel for mid-2026 with a four-day fare sale aimed at trips booked for July through early October. (cnbctv18.com) The airline said bookings made through April 17 can get up to 10% off base fares with the code SUMR10, and the travel window runs from July 1 to October 9, 2026. IndiGo’s website is also carrying the “Summer Getaway” promotion on its home page. (cnbctv18.com, goindigo.in) IndiGo tied the sale to extras as well: standard seat selection is discounted by 15%, Fast Forward priority services are listed at up to 70% off on select routes, and prepaid excess baggage is being offered at up to 50% off. The carrier’s site separately advertises Fast Forward at up to 70% off and prepaid excess baggage starting at ₹1,515. (patnapress.com, goindigo.in) At the same time, IndiGo said it will start a direct Patna-Pune service on May 1, adding capacity on a route used by students, workers and business travelers moving between Bihar and Maharashtra. The new flight is scheduled three days a week: Tuesday, Thursday and Saturday. (patnapress.com, inextlive.com) Published schedules reported by local outlets show the Patna departure at 3:40 p.m. with arrival in Pune at 6:05 p.m.; the return leaves Pune at 6:40 p.m. and reaches Patna at 9:00 p.m. Pune Airport is also adding 15 flight slots from May, creating room for new services to cities including Patna. (patnapress.com, news18.com) The timing lines up with a common airline playbook: sell seats months ahead, then widen the network where traffic is expected to hold up. July to October in India covers school holidays, monsoon travel, festival planning and advance bookings for family visits. (cnbctv18.com, patnapress.com) The Patna-Pune move is not a brand-new city pair for air travel, but an added direct option and timing change on a route that already shows nonstop IndiGo service in schedule databases. That suggests the immediate push is as much about matching seats to demand as it is about opening a new market. (flightconnections.com, flightaware.com) For travelers, the near-term deadline is April 17 for the discount code. For IndiGo, the bigger test starts on May 1 with the Patna-Pune launch and runs into the July-October booking window it is now trying to fill. (cnbctv18.com, patnapress.com)
